#e36f50 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e36f50 is composed of 89% red, 43.5%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 51.1% magenta, 64.8% yellow and 11% black. It has a hue angle of 12.7 degrees, a saturation of 72.4% and a lightness of 60.2%. #e36f50 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ffdea0 with #c70000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

Shades and Tints of #e36f50

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0402 is the darkest color, while #fefaf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e36f50

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9d9896 is the less saturated color, while #fa6139 is the most saturated one.
